This patch set improves qlge driver based on drivers/staging/qlge/TODO
written by Benjamin.
For the testing, the kernel was build with KASAN, UBSAN,
DEBUG_ATOMIC_SLEEP, PROVE_LOCKING and DEBUG_KMEMLEAK enabled on a
machine from Red Hat. The machine happened to have two NICs managed by
this qlge driver. I put these two NICs into separate network namespaces
and no errors occurred for the following tests,
- with default MTU
- non TCP packet
- ping the other NIC from one NIC with different packet size, e.g.
200, 300, 2200
- TCP packets
- start a http server on one NIC
$ ip netns exec ns1 python -m http.server 8000 --bind 192.168.1.209
- download a file from the http server using the other NIC
curl -X GET --interface enp94s0f0 http://192.168.1.209:8000/kernel-5.11.3-300.fc34.src.rpm -L -O
- do the same tests with jumbo frame enabled (ip link set enp94s0f0 mtu 9000)
